Subject: [PATCH v1 3/3] x86/cpufeatures: Shorten X86_FEATURE_AMD_HETEROGENEOUS_CORES to X86_FEATURE_AMD_HTR_CORES
Date: Tue, 15 Apr 2025 10:54:10 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250415175410.2944032-4-xin@zytor.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250415175410.2944032-1-xin@zytor.com>
Shorten X86_FEATURE_AMD_HETEROGENEOUS_CORES to X86_FEATURE_AMD_HTR_CORES
to make the last column aligned consistently in the whole file.
Suggested-by: Borislav Petkov (AMD) <bp@alien8.de>
Signed-off-by: Xin Li (Intel) <xin@zytor.com>
